Woman, two children injured in Lija head-on crash

The crash between a car and a van caused a long traffic tailback

Updated 3.28pm

A woman and two children were injured when a car and a van collided head-on near Lija cemetery on Tuesday.

The accident happened at 1.20pm in Mosta Road, creating a long tailback of traffic as a section of the busy road was closed in both directions.

The 43-year-old woman from Mosta was driving a Toyota Vitz with two children as passengers. All three were taken to hospital for treatment. Their condition is not immediately known.

The Toyota Hiace van was being driven by a 45-year-old man from San Gwann. Police said he was not injured in the accident.

At 3.30pm, the road was still closed to traffic in both directions.
